Two-Factor Authentication (2FA)

Increasingly, casinos are implementing two-factor authentication (2FA) as a standard security measure. This adds an extra layer of verification beyond just a username and password. Typically, 2FA involves a code sent to the player’s registered mobile phone or email address, which must be entered in addition to the password. This makes it significantly more difficult for unauthorized individuals to gain access to an account, even if they have obtained the password through phishing or other malicious means. The consistent adoption of 2FA showcases a commitment to robust security and demonstrates a proactive approach to protecting player assets. Offering multiple 2FA options, like authenticator apps or SMS codes, provides flexibility and caters to diverse player preferences.

Protecting Your Login Credentials

While casinos implement robust security measures, players also have a responsibility to protect their own login credentials. The strength of a password is often the first line of defense against unauthorized access. Using a strong, unique password – one that is at least 12 characters long and includes a combination of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and symbols – is crucial. Avoid using easily guessable information, such as birthdays, names, or common words. Furthermore, reusing the same password across multiple websites is a significant security risk. If one website is compromised, all accounts using that password become vulnerable. Consider utilizing a password manager to generate and securely store complex passwords for all online accounts.

Avoiding Phishing Attempts

Phishing attempts are a common tactic used by cybercriminals to steal login credentials. These attempts typically involve fraudulent emails or messages that appear to be from legitimate sources, such as the casino itself. These messages often contain links to fake login pages that are designed to capture the player’s username and password. It’s essential to be cautious of any unsolicited emails or messages requesting personal information. Always verify the sender's address and carefully examine the link before clicking on it. A legitimate casino will never ask for a player’s password via email or message. Always access the casino website directly through the official URL, rather than clicking on links in emails.

The Role of Encryption Technologies

Encryption is the fundamental process that protects the confidentiality of data transmitted between a player’s device and the casino servers during the casino classic login process and beyond. The most common type of encryption used is Transport Layer Security (TLS), a successor to Secure Sockets Layer (SSL). TLS creates a secure channel for communication, ensuring that any data exchanged, including usernames, passwords, and financial information, is encrypted and protected from eavesdropping. The strength of the encryption algorithm used also plays a critical role. Casinos typically employ robust algorithms, such as Advanced Encryption Standard (AES), to provide a high level of security. The implementation of strong encryption protocols demonstrates a commitment to protecting player data and maintaining a secure gaming environment.

End-to-End Encryption

While TLS encrypts data in transit, end-to-end encryption takes security a step further by encrypting data from the moment it leaves the player’s device until it reaches the casino’s servers, and vice versa. This means that even if the data were to be intercepted, it would be unreadable to anyone without the decryption key. End-to-end encryption is particularly important when dealing with sensitive financial information, such as credit card details or bank account numbers. Although not universally implemented by all casinos, the adoption of end-to-end encryption signals a particularly high level of security and a commitment to protecting player privacy.

Recognizing and Reporting Suspicious Activity

Even with the most robust security measures in place, it’s crucial for players to be vigilant and aware of potential threats. Recognizing signs of suspicious activity is the first step in protecting your account. Unusual login attempts, such as logins from unfamiliar locations or devices, should immediately raise a red flag. Similarly, unexpected changes to account settings, such as email address or password modifications, could indicate unauthorized access. Any suspicious emails or messages requesting personal information should be treated with extreme caution. The casino classic login is a frequent target for malicious actors seeking unauthorized access, so staying alert is paramount.

Promptly reporting any suspicious activity to the casino’s customer support team is essential. Casinos have dedicated teams trained to investigate security breaches and take appropriate action to protect player accounts. Providing as much detail as possible, including the date and time of the suspicious activity, the nature of the event, and any relevant screenshots or information, will help the casino investigate the issue effectively. A swift response can minimize potential damage and prevent further unauthorized access.
